Sporting News

Racegoers will have plenty of sport provided for them to-morrow. At Wanganui the annual steeplechase fixture is set for decision, and the number of horses left in after the final payments have been made is most satisfactory. The Otaki Hack Meeting promises to be a splendid success. The stakes are large, the acceptances exceptionally good, and Mr Henry's handicapping is certain to puzzle the most knowing followers of form, so that large dividends and big ' fields are almost certain to be the order of tho day. Winners for both meetings will be difficult to spot. However, " Crackshot " must make an attempt, and those who follow his selections all through should come out on the right side.
